Can you get stronger lifting 3 times a week?

The research points towards the “sweet spot” of strength training somewhere between 2 and 3 times per week. I typically recommend most people strength train roughly 3 days per week to make sure they hit that minimum effective dose, especially if they are not getting any other activity in during the week.

How long does it take to see results from working out 3 days a week?

Significant weight loss and muscle gains will take approximately eight weeks to see, however, even though you’re not seeing muscle definition, the benefits going on in your body and mind are considerable. “Your clothes will fit better, your posture will be better and you’ll walk taller,” Sharp says.

Is it better to lift weights 2 or 3 times a week?

Aim for two to three days per week of strength training. Include full-body workouts that focus on compound exercises. These are moves that work multiple muscles at a time.

How long should you lift weights to gain muscle?

Weight training for 20 to 30 minutes, 2 to 3 times a week is enough to see results. You should try to target all your major muscle groups at least twice throughout your weekly workouts. While you may not see results right away, even a single strength training session can help promote muscle growth.

How long after lifting will I see results?

How long it takes to build muscle and see results. Gaining muscle is a slow process. It can take about three to four weeks to see a visible change. You’ll see some real results after 12 weeks, but it “all depends on your goals, and what type of strength training you are doing,” says Haroldsdottir.

How long does it take to gain muscle mass?

Strength Gains Happen More Quickly Than Gains in Muscle Mass. It can take six weeks or more to see changes in muscle size. On the other hand, strength gains happen more quickly. Despite the fact that your muscles don’t increase in size during the first few weeks of strength training, they become do become stronger.
